Pragmatic Recommendations For Children With Hearing Loss

Pragmatic language is one of the most challenging skills for children with hearing loss to master. There are some tests and checklists that can help evaluate pragmatic speech development.

The Language Use Inventory, for instance, is a valid and standardized checklist that families complete with students aged 18-47 months.

1. Take turns

The ability to turn around is a pragmatic skill that allows people to effectively communicate and comprehend others. It also helps develop empathy and a fairness sense. This skill can help kids become more empathetic, and also succeed in their social interactions and relationships.

Practicing this skill involves verbal and non-verbal communication. It includes knowing when to speak and when to listen, as well as interpreting social cues as well as context. It is taught by role-playing and social scenarios. It may also benefit from the guidance of a speech-language pathologist or social experts in the field of skills.

7. Listen to other people

Listening is one of the most important pragmatic skills that can help avoid miscommunication and misunderstandings. However, listening is also a complex skill that requires a lot of practice and patience. To be a great listener, it is important to block out distractions and focus on what the other person is saying. You should also be conscious of body language such as crossed hands or a monotone voice tone that could convey various meanings.

Asking questions is a way to become a better listener. This shows that you care about what the other person has to say and want to learn more about their viewpoint. By phrasing what they say, it can help you be sure you understand the meaning behind their words. This is also known as active listening. Find opportunities to engage in active listening in your daily routine.
